A bleed effect is a physical attack that punctures, tears, or cuts in a manner that results in persistent bleeding. The persistent bleeding causes physical damage-over-time. Poison damage-over-time and Magical damage-over-time (such as fire damage) are not considered bleed effects.
Some creatures have an attack that can inflict a Bleed Effect on the Avatar.
Bleed Effects do zero damage to almost all Undead.
Avatar Skills that Inflict a Bleed Effect
- Rend
- Sawblade Sweep
- Hamstring
- Puncture
- Spinning Attack - bleed effect only inflicted by players with Polearm Specialization
Avatar Skills that Cancel a Bleed Effect
The skills below will cancel a damage-over-time effect, but will not cancel any non-damage debuff that was applied with the Bleed Effect. For example, rend will apply a damage-over-time and a Healing Modifier debuff, but the skills below will remove only the damage-over-time, and not the Healing Modifier debuff.
- Knight's Grace - removes multiple bleed effects.
- Healing Grace - removes one bleed effect.
- Passive Stance - removes one bleed effect.
Note: Skills that do not remove a bleed effect include: Purify, Purify Burst, Douse.
